Job description

Job Summary

WSP is seeking an Assistant Inspector – Bridge Inspection to join our Mountain Pacific bridge inspection team. This position can be based out of one of WSP's offices in AZ, CO, ID, NM, NV, UT.

WSP is a global leader in engineering and professional services, delivering safe, resilient, and sustainable infrastructure solutions. Our Mountain/Pacific Northwest Inspection Group is growing and looking to hire Assistant Inspectors for bridge, culvert, tunnel, ancillary structures, retaining walls and other structure inspections for state DOTs, transit authorities and local agencies. Travel outside of the region may be required as we build workload here in the Mountain/Pacific Northwest Region. As an Assistant Inspector, you’ll support structural inspections while building technical expertise in one of the most important public‑safety disciplines.

Responsibilities
  • Assist with inspections of bridges, culverts, overhead sign structures, high‑mast lighting poles, retaining walls, and other transportation assets.
  • Support inspections performed under state DOT/transit authority/local agency regulations, National Bridge Inspection Standards (NBIS), National Tunnel Inspection Standards (NTIS), and WSP quality standards.
  • Collect and document field data, including measurements, defect identification, material conditions, and environmental factors specific to client climate (corrosion, scour, marine exposure).
  • Prepare client‑compliant field notes, sketches, and photographic documentation for use in official inspection reports.
  • Assist in developing inspection reports, including condition ratings, element‑level data, and recommended maintenance actions.
  • Operate inspection tools and equipment such as measuring devices, sounding tools, tablets, drones (if applicable), and under‑bridge inspection units (UBITs).
  • Follow all WSP, client, and project‑specific safety protocols, including MOT (Maintenance of Traffic) procedures, confined‑space entry, and working over water.
  • Coordinate with senior inspectors, engineers, and client representatives during field operations.
  • Participate in client training and certification pathways to advance toward client/NBIS Bridge Inspector qualification.
  • Perform additional responsibilities as required by business needs.
Required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s Degree in Structural or Civil Engineering, or closely related discipline.
  • 0 to 1 years of relevant post‑education experience
    • Experience in bridge inspection, construction, or structural fieldwork
  • Excellent research skills with an analytical mindset.
  • Familiarity with process and concepts for design/build.
  • Ability to read and interpret bridge plans and specifications.
  • Strong attention to detail and ability to accurately document field conditions.
  • Comfortable working outdoors in varying climates.
  • Ability to work at heights, over water, and around active traffic.
  • Basic proficiency with Microsoft Office and digital data collection tools.
  • Valid driver’s license and ability to travel.
Preferred Qualifications
  • Familiarity with NBIS bridge requirements.
  • Experience with bridge asset management software (AASHTOWare BrM, etc).
  • Knowledge of structural materials including reinforced concrete, prestressed concrete, steel, and timber.
  • Experience with UBITs, aerial lifts, rope access, or drones (FAA Part 107 certification a plus).
  • OSHA 10‑hour or 30‑hour training.
